February 18th - 24th

Obviously I've been slacking in the blog department.  It has been a really busy few weeks.

A few weekends ago (2/18 & 2/19) we didn't get any time at all where all the kids were napping at the same time.  On Saturday it was Aubrey and Carter that wouldn't nap.  On Sunday it was Carter that wouldn't nap.  We didn't have anyone come over the entire weekend so it was just us and the kids.  We really look forward to the kids napping so that we can get some things accomplished around the house.  It's a real downer when they don't nap.

We took all the kids out to Burger King on Saturday for lunch.  They have a nice play area in the restaurant so Brayden and Calvin had a great time.  They weren't very interested in eating their lunch.  They did have their chocolate milk though.  We gave them a straw to drink it and they did really well until the end.  Calvin decided to tip his cup up and spilled chocolate milk on his shirt and the floor.  It wasn't too bad.

We started letting the boys watch a little bit of TV each day.  It's amazing how mesmorized they are by the TV.  We started by letting them watch some animals from the Planet Earth series.  It was interesting when one animal would hunt another animal.  We tried telling them that the animals were playing, but I don't think they bought it.  Especially when the lions took down an elephant.  We told them that they had a few more minutes and then we would turn it off.  This seemed to work fairly well.  We use the same "you have a few more minutes" when it's time for bed or to go to the store so they know what it means.

On Monday as I was driving to work I noticed the temperature gauge on my minivan was going up.  I looked the car over and couldn't see what was wrong.  I drove it again on Tuesday and the car did it again.  I decided to take Friday off work so that I could attempt to fix the car.  I didn't get everything finished so I still need to work on it.  We had to alternate days that Erin and I dropped the kids off and picked them up since we only had one vehicle that could hold four car seats.  Fortunately we still have my Pontiac Grand Prix which we drove.

Monday night Erin's parents, younger sister's family and one of her aunts and uncles came over.  It was good to have everyone over even if it was only for a few hours.

The boys continue to amaze us with their ever growing vocabulary.  It's fascinating listening to the things that come out of their mouth.  They are certianly smart little guys.

Carter continues to crawl and cruise along couches, coffee tables, and anything he can get stand up next to.  Aubrey still isn't crawling, but she has figured out how to scoot on but.
